    Norman, pull the work apart and you will see.

    While Valery is an artist, I am a long way from being so, though it is coming.

    What I do is more technical than an artistic at the moment.

    Rather like painting by numbers - I want to draw a picture so break the pic into its component shapes, draw each shape and fill it with the appropriate colour(s). Many colours (or shades of colour) can be applied to each shape using the fill tool and each shape can then be played around with using the feather and transparency tools. And/or the two fractal tools ...

    Rather like you making a bench really - you make each component first then assemble them.

    Looking at pics as an assembly of shapes works. Well, for me it does, for this overcomes (hides?) lack of artistic ability.
